
Tierra Whack is returning with a new EP tomorrow
Tierra Whack has announced a new EP titled Rap?, which is arriving tomorrow (2 December).
Rap? will be Tierra Whack's first collection of songs since 2018's Whack World album, and will follow her "8" song that appeared on the Madden NFL 22 soundtrack in August.
A tracklist for the new EP is yet to be revealed. Pitchfork reports that the rapper will also release a new collection with Vans this week that's '80s-inspired.
As well as releasing "8" this year, Whack delivered "Walk The Beat", collaborated with WILLOW on "XTRA", supported the Philadelphia 76ers basketball team with "76", featured on Femme It Forward's "Who Knew", and released an original song titled "Link" that was made in partnership with LEGO.
